#d8088c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8088c is composed of 84.7% red, 3.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 321.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 43.9%. #d8088c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ff10ff with #b10019.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#d8088c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8088c has RGB values of R:216, G:8,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.35,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14157964.

Shades and Tints of #d8088c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080005 is the darkest color, while #fff4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d8088c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716f70 is the less saturated color, while #d8088c is the most saturated one.
